CloudDBA_clouddba是一种云计算数据库管理员的职业,负责管理和维护云数据库系统。
CloudDBA(Cloud Database Administrator)是一种专门负责管理和维护云数据库的专业人员,他们的主要职责包括监控、优化、备份和恢复云数据库,以确保其正常运行并满足业务需求,以下是关于CloudDBA的一些详细信息,包括小标题和单元表格:
1、职责和技能
监控云数据库的性能和可用性
优化数据库性能,提高查询速度和响应时间
创建和维护数据库备份和恢复策略
管理数据库用户和权限
与开发团队合作,确保数据库满足应用程序的需求
跟踪和解决数据库问题,如故障、性能瓶颈等
2、所需技能
熟悉关系型数据库管理系统(如MySQL、Oracle、SQL Server等)和非关系型数据库(如MongoDB、Cassandra等)
熟练掌握SQL语言,能够编写复杂的查询和存储过程
了解数据库优化原理,如索引、分区、缓存等
熟悉云服务提供商(如AWS、Azure、Google Cloud等)的数据库服务和管理工具
具备良好的沟通能力和团队协作精神
3、常用工具
数据库管理工具:如phpMyAdmin、SQL Server Management Studio等
性能监控工具:如New Relic、Datadog等
备份和恢复工具:如mysqldump、pg_dump等
版本控制工具:如Git、SVN等
项目管理工具:如Jira、Trello等
4、认证和培训
Oracle Certified Professional, Java SE Programmer (OCPJP)
Microsoft Certified: Azure Database Administrator Associate (Microsoft AZ204)
Amazon Web Services Certified SysOps Administrator Associate (AWS SAA)
Google Cloud Certified Big Data Engineer (GCP BDE)
参加在线课程和培训,如Coursera、Udemy等提供的数据库管理课程
5、职业发展
升级为高级CloudDBA或Cloud DBA经理,负责管理多个项目和团队
转向数据架构师或数据分析师角色,参与更高层次的决策和战略规划
成为独立顾问,为企业提供数据库管理和优化服务
在教育和培训领域工作,教授数据库管理和云技术知识